Night-shift staff: Floor 4 of the Tellhaven Building opens this week. After 21:00, access is via the rear stairwell only; the lifts are locked out overnight during the settling period. Complete a walk-through of the new floor once per shift and log it. The stairwell keypad accepts the code below.

badge for yahop-fawep: bdg-XBKXI-68071

Ticket: Webhook retries double-fire on 5xx

Dorsey Hooks retries delivery after a 502 but doesn't check the dedupe key, so downstream consumers see duplicates. Severity: high. Workaround: consumers must treat deliveries as idempotent until the fix ships. Repro is deterministic on staging. First observed in the build identified below.

pipeline stamp: htk9_608b8770b

### 2.8.0 — Changed defaults

The Kestrelgate circuit breaker guarding the upstream Plumeria API now trips faster. Failure threshold, half-open probe count, and cooldown were all retuned after last month's brownout. Old defaults are gone; overrides in service manifests still win. New team members: don't copy stale examples from old runbooks. Current defaults are as follows.

config for bahop-baduf:
[kasion]
team = lamath
access_code = ac_d807e5
host = kasion.paliqcloud.corp
port = 4000
owner = julix.tamvan
peer = frair.qorvelsoft.local

Subject: Greenhouse controller sensor drift — fix ready for review

Team,

The Verdanti controller's humidity sensors drift roughly 4% per week. Patch adds a recalibration pass every 12 hours using the reference probe in bay 3. Please review the compensation math in drift_correct.c before we push to the Hollis Ridge pilot site. To pull telemetry for verification, call the partner API with the token below.

login token, yajeg-fawif: eyJhbGciOiJIUzI1NiIsInR5cCI6IkpXVCJ9.eyJzdWIiOiIEdPQYnZXaZIn0.HSRTnYZBx0Qc